This climbing wall has a large variety of routes, especially for beginners.There are many top ropes, lead climbs and auto belays at the moment. There is also a bouldering area and a fun bouldering game wall with lights to mark chosen routes.

One of the best in the area for a combination of bouldering, top rope, and auto belay. I would say it is much more approachable for beginner boulderers with its lower bouldering island, but complex enough for VV climbers as well. Lots of friendly staff to just chat with and look for when something is wrong.

The route setting is good and I enjoyed it. The top height of these walls are close to half the highest at PG Sunnyvale. The grading here is softer than those at Touchstone The Studio and PG Sunnyvale.
